Political organization of sector entities as a path to transformation

Between October 16th and 19th, Rede Comuá participated in the 2024 Inter-American Foundation (IAF) Grantee Meeting, held in Olinda, Pernambuco. Initially scheduled for 2020, the meeting was postponed due to the COVID-19 pandemic. In 2022, when we were slowly returning to (supposed) normality, an online meeting was held. It was only in 2023, after three years of waiting, that a new in-person meeting was possible.

Indigenous and black ancestral practices and community philanthropy in the Americas

For centuries, communities in Latin America and the Caribbean have promoted practices of mutual support. Strengthening mutual trust, organizing assets and building capacity helps people adapt to changing conditions and opportunities, forming the basis of a growing global practice called community philanthropy, which seeks to achieve lasting results that matter to communities, organizations local civil society and donors.

Community aspects: the financier’s approach in relation to the grantee’s counterpart

By Marcy Kelley, Gabriela Boyer and Rebecca Nelson

Valuing and accounting for contributions from community groups can pay dividends in terms of impact and sustainability

Haiti has proven to be difficult terrain for international financiers, with many failed development projects. However, in 2018, women from a community organization in Fanm Konba in southwestern Haiti demonstrated remarkable ingenuity in raising their own resources. They requested financing from a grantee of the Inter-American Foundation (IAF) to purchase cattle. Following IAF guidance, the women included their 'counterpart' – a budget item that takes into account the labor and other material assets that community groups contribute to proposed activities. Later, IAF officials discovered that they were actually contributing an additional US$35 from their own pockets to purchase pregnant sows and goats to expand their herds and maximize their profits.
